Prosecutors Conduct Search and Seizure at Central Military Manpower Administration Related to 'Military Service Corruption'... Investigation into Employee Involvement
[Asia Economy Reporter Kim Hyung-min] The prosecution, investigating the 'military service corruption' case involving false epilepsy diagnoses, has conducted a search and seizure at the Central Military Manpower Examination Office under the Military Manpower Administration.
According to the legal community on the 4th, the Joint Investigation Team for Military Service Corruption of the Seoul Southern District Prosecutors' Office carried out a search and seizure at the Central Military Manpower Examination Office located in Daegu on the 30th of last month and secured work-related documents of the office staff.
The Central Military Manpower Examination Office is an institution where individuals who are exempt from military service, those who appeal their military service evaluation, or those requiring detailed examinations undergo re-examinations during the military service evaluation process at local Military Manpower Administration offices.
The prosecution is known to have focused on securing work-related documents of the staff responsible for military service evaluations. They are investigating whether the staff member aided some military service candidates in evading service.
Following digital forensic analysis of the mobile phone of Gu, a military service broker who was arrested and indicted in December last year, the prosecution detected the possibility of involvement by an internal employee of the Military Manpower Administration, prompting the search and seizure. Once the data analysis is complete, the prosecution plans to summon the employee to investigate their involvement in military service evasion and their relationship with broker Gu.

Earlier, on the 30th of last month, the prosecution conducted search and seizures at the Military Manpower Administration offices in Seoul and Daejeon, as well as at the Seocho District Office in Seoul, in connection with the military service corruption case.
